Public bug reported:

I have a USB 3G modem:

Bus 006 Device 002: ID 1199:6813 Sierra Wireless, Inc.

The first time I tried to use it under 2.6.31-4.23, I got a flood of
these WARNINGs followed by a hard freeze (no mouse cursor movement, had
to hard power cycle the system).

I'll attach a kern.log showing the full sequence from resume through the
point where it hung.
